(1.) The U.P. State Electricity Board in treating the Ambient Air Quality Monitoring Station at the Taj Mahal set up by the Archaeological Survey of India as an ordinary consumer is rather distressing. It is stated that continuous power supply cannot be made to this monitoring station, as they have got only 2 kV load. It is further stated that if they apply for 15 kV load, the U.P. State Electricity Board will have to provide an independent feeder line through which continuous power supply can be made to the monitoring station. It is also pointed out by the learned counsel appearing on behalf of the Board that, if the monitoring station installs inverters, then also continuous power supply can be ensured.
(2.) Having regard to the fact that the whole purpose of this proceeding is to protect the monument and the setting up of the Ambient Air Quality Monitoring Station at the Taj Mahal was part of the entire job, we direct the U.P. State Electricity Board to sanction 15 kV load to the monitoring station and also to set up an independent feeder line for continuous power supply to the station without requiring the monitoring station to formally apply for the sanction of this load. The cost involved in this project shall be borne equally by the U.P. State Electricity Board and the Union of India, for which purpose the officers of the Board and the Government of India in the Ministry of Environment, and the Archaeological Survey of India will chalk out a programme so that the entire project is completed within two months. In the meantime, the Board will install inverters on the monitoring station at their own expenses, as a short-term measure.II
(3.) The affidavit filed on behalf of the Director General, Archaeological Survey of India dated 9-9-1997 states that efforts are being made by them in running the Ambient Air Quality Monitoring Station at the Taj Mahal. They have made a prayer for granting 10 months' time for doing the needful regarding the installation of automatic monitoring equipments. Four months' time is allowed to set up the Automatic Monitoring Equipments at the Air Pollution Monitoring Station.
